AP EAPCET 2023

AP EAPCET, also known as Andhra Pradesh Engineering, Agriculture and Pharmacy Common Entrance Test, is a state-level entrance exam conducted by the Jawaharlal Nehru Technological University, Kakinada on behalf of the Andhra Pradesh State Council of Higher Education (APSCHE). This exam is conducted every year for admission into various undergraduate courses such as Engineering, Agriculture, and Pharmacy offered by various colleges and universities across the state of Andhra Pradesh.here is an article on AP EAPCET.

To be eligible for the AP EAPCET exam, candidates must meet the following criteria:

  1. Nationality: The candidate should be a citizen of India.
  2. Domicile: Candidates who have the domicile of Andhra Pradesh or Telangana are eligible for the exam. Candidates who do not have a domicile in these states can also apply but will be considered for admission only after candidates with domicile are considered.
  3. Age Limit: There is no upper age limit for candidates applying for the AP EAPCET exam.
  4. Educational Qualification:
  • For Engineering Courses: Candidates should have passed or appeared in the 10+2 examination with Mathematics, Physics, and Chemistry as mandatory subjects. They should have obtained at least 45% marks (40% for reserved categories) in the qualifying exam.
  • For Pharmacy Courses: Candidates should have passed or appeared in the 10+2 examination with Physics, Chemistry, and Biology/Mathematics as mandatory subjects. They should have obtained at least 45% marks (40% for reserved categories) in the qualifying exam.
  • For Agriculture Courses: Candidates should have passed or appeared in the 10+2 examination with Mathematics/Biology, Physics, and Chemistry as mandatory subjects. They should have obtained at least 45% marks (40% for reserved categories) in the qualifying exam.
  1. Eligibility for lateral entry:
  • For Engineering Courses: Candidates should have passed or appeared in Diploma in Engineering with at least 45% marks (40% for reserved categories) in the qualifying exam.
  • For Pharmacy Courses: Candidates should have passed or appeared in Diploma in Pharmacy with at least 45% marks (40% for reserved categories) in the qualifying exam.
  1. Physical Fitness: Candidates must be physically fit and should be able to fulfill the medical standards prescribed by the authorities.

It is important to note that meeting the above eligibility criteria does not guarantee admission to the courses offered by the participating institutes. Candidates must also fulfill the specific eligibility criteria set by the institutes where they seek admission.

Exam Pattern:

The AP EAPCET exam pattern consists of multiple-choice questions (MCQs) with a total of 160 questions. The duration of the exam is 180 minutes (3 hours). The question paper is divided into three sections: Mathematics, Physics, and Chemistry. The number of questions and marks for each section are as follows:

Section 1: Mathematics Number of Questions: 80 Total Marks: 80

Section 2: Physics Number of Questions: 40 Total Marks: 40

Section 3: Chemistry Number of Questions: 40 Total Marks: 40

Marking Scheme:

Each correct answer carries one mark, and there is no negative marking for incorrect answers. If a candidate marks multiple answers to a question, it will be considered as an incorrect answer, and no marks will be awarded.

Prepration Tips for AP EAPCET

The Andhra Pradesh Engineering, Agriculture and Pharmacy Common Entrance Test (AP EAPCET) is an important examination that is taken by students who are seeking admission into various engineering, agriculture, and pharmacy colleges in Andhra Pradesh. The competition for these colleges is high, and therefore, it is important for students to prepare well in order to excel in the AP EAPCET. Here are some preparation tips that can help you in your AP EAPCET journey.

  1. Know the Exam Pattern: The first step in any examination preparation is to know the exam pattern. You should be aware of the number of questions, type of questions, duration of the exam, and marking scheme. AP EAPCET is a computer-based test consisting of multiple-choice questions. The exam duration is three hours, and the total number of questions is 160. Each correct answer carries one mark, and there is no negative marking.
  2. Create a Study Plan: Once you know the exam pattern, you should create a study plan that covers all the topics in the syllabus. Divide your time equally for each subject and allocate sufficient time for revision. Make sure to give priority to the topics that you find difficult and focus on them.
  3. Get the Right Study Material: It is important to have the right study material that covers the entire syllabus. You can refer to textbooks, study guides, and previous year question papers. You can also download study material from the official website of AP EAPCET.
  4. Practice Mock Tests: Practice makes perfect, and this holds true for AP EAPCET as well. Take mock tests regularly to test your knowledge and identify your weak areas. Analyze your performance in the mock tests and work on improving your weak areas.
  5. Revise Regularly: It is important to revise regularly to retain the concepts in your memory. Create short notes for each subject and revise them daily. This will help you to recall the important concepts quickly during the exam.
  6. Stay Healthy: It is important to take care of your health during the exam preparation. Take breaks in between study sessions, exercise regularly, and eat healthy food. A healthy mind and body will help you to concentrate better and perform well in the exam.
  7. Time Management: Time management is crucial in AP EAPCET. You should learn to manage your time effectively during the exam. Allocate sufficient time for each section and make sure to complete the exam within the given time.
  8. Stay Motivated: Lastly, it is important to stay motivated throughout the exam preparation. Set achievable goals, reward yourself after achieving them, and stay positive. Believe in yourself and your abilities, and you will definitely succeed.

Registration Process: The registration process for AP EAPCET is a simple and straightforward process that can be completed online. Here are the steps to follow for the AP EAPCET registration process:

Step 1: Visit the official website of AP EAPCET, which is sche.ap.gov.in.

Step 2: Click on the ‘AP EAPCET’ link, which will take you to the registration page.

Step 3: Fill in the required details such as name, date of birth, mobile number, email address, and other personal details.

Step 4: Choose a strong password and security question and answer.

Step 5: Upload scanned copies of your photograph and signature in the specified format.

Step 6: Pay the application fee using any of the available modes of payment such as net banking, credit card, or debit card.

Step 7: After successful payment, submit the application form.

Step 8: Take a printout of the application form for future reference.

Counseling:

The counseling process for AP EAPCET is an important step for candidates who have qualified for admission into undergraduate engineering, pharmacy, and agriculture courses in Andhra Pradesh. The counseling process is conducted by the Andhra Pradesh State Council of Higher Education (APSCHE), and it involves several steps, including document verification, choice filling, and seat allotment.

The counseling process usually begins within a few weeks of the announcement of the AP EAPCET results. Candidates who have qualified for the exam are required to register for the counseling process on the official website of the APSCHE. During registration, candidates are required to provide their personal details, academic details, and other relevant information.

After successful registration, candidates are required to report to the designated counseling center along with their original and photocopies of their documents. The documents that candidates are required to carry include their AP EAPCET scorecard, proof of identity, proof of date of birth, and proof of academic qualifications. Candidates are also required to pay the counseling fee at the counseling center.

Once the documents are verified, candidates are allowed to fill their choices of courses and colleges. Candidates are advised to carefully choose their options based on their interests, preferences, and eligibility criteria. The choice filling process is usually done online, and candidates can modify their choices until the deadline.

After the choice filling process, the APSCHE releases the seat allotment result. The seat allotment is done based on the candidate’s rank in the AP EAPCET exam, their choice of course and college, and the availability of seats.
